3. Acer rùbrum Linnæus. Red Maple. Soft Maple. Swamp Maple. Plate 113. Medium to large sized trees; bark of small trees smooth and gray, becoming dark brown on old trees, somewhat furrowed and scaly; branchlets smooth and reddish; twigs generally smooth but sometimes hairy, becoming glabrous by autumn; leaves 5-12 cm. long, 3-5 lobed, more or less cordate at the base, sometimes truncate or rounded, sinuses acute, those of 3-lobed leaves generally wider angled than those of 5-lobed ones, the lobes more or less irregularly serrate or dentate, hairy while young, glabrous above and more or less hairy beneath at maturity, glaucous beneath; flowering period March or April; flowers red or reddish, in the axils of the leaves of the previous year, the staminate and pistillate in separate clusters on the same or different trees; fruit maturing late in spring, on pedicels 3-8 cm. long, generally red, sometimes green, glabrous at maturity, rarely somewhat pubescent, 1.5-3.5 cm. long.

Distribution.—Newfoundland to Florida, west to Minnesota and south to Texas. It is found in all parts of Indiana. Its preferred habitat is that of low ground about lakes, swamps, along streams and in the "flats" in the southeast part of the State. Throughout its range in Indiana where it is found in low ground, it is in places rich in organic matter, except in the "flats" of the southern part of the State where it grows in a hard clay soil with sweet gum, red birch, etc. In contrast the silver maple is generally found growing in wet places with little organic matter; especially is this true in the lower Wabash bottoms. The red maple grows also on high ground. In the northern part of the State it is only an occasional tree of gravelly ridges or on high ground about lakes or along streams. In the southern part of the State it is a local to a frequent tree in most parts of the "knob" area where it is associated with white oak, black oak, black gum, etc. It is also an occasional tree on the top of bluffs and cliffs.

Remarks.—The red maple is not abundant enough in Indiana to be of any economic importance. It grows rapidly and should replace the silver maple for shade tree planting since its branches are not broken off as easily by ice storms and it is more resistant to insect attack.

3a. Acer rubrum variety Drummóndii (Hooker and Arnott) Torrey and Gray. This variety of the red maple is a form found in the dense swamps of the lower Wabash Valley. It is distinguished from the type by its twigs which generally remain more or less hairy until maturity; by the under surface of the leaves remaining more or less tomentose during the summer, and by its larger fruit. This variety is known with certainty only from Little Cypress Swamp in Knox County about 12 miles southwest of Decker. Here it is a frequent to a common tree associated with cypress, swell-butt ash, button-bush, sweet gum, etc. All of the trees of this locality have 5-lobed leaves.

4. Acer nìgrum F. A. Michaux. Black Maple. Black Sugar. Plate 114. Medium to large sized trees with dark furrowed bark on old trees; leaves a little wider than long, 6-15 cm. long, on petioles usually 3-15 cm. long which are more or less swollen at the base and by maturity develop a scale like appendage on each side of the petiole at the base—especially on each of the terminal pair of leaves, sometimes with foliar stipules which are 2-3 cm. long on stalks of equal length, leaves with three main lobes, the two lower lobes generally have a small lobe at their base, margins of lobes entire and undulating, sinuses between main lobes generally rounded at the base, wide and shallow, base with a narrow sinus, the lower lobes often overlapping, rarely somewhat dentate, dark green above and a paler yellow green below, hairy on both surfaces when young, becoming at maturity glabrous above and remaining more or less pubescent beneath; flowers appear in May when the leaves are about half grown on long hairy pedicels, the staminate and pistillate in separate clusters on the same or different trees; fruit matures in autumn, the samaras about 3 cm. long.

Distribution.—Quebec to Georgia, west to South Dakota and south to Louisiana. Found in all parts of Indiana and invariably associated with sugar maple, and often with beech in addition. Frequently almost pure stands of sugar maple may be found with the black maple absent. Where found it is usually a frequent to common tree, and when it occurs on a wooded slope it is more frequent near the base and appears to be able to advance farther into moist situations than its congener.

Remarks.—This tree cannot be distinguished from the sugar maple by its form, but at short range can be separated from it by its richer green foliage and by the drooping habit of the lower lobes of the leaves. It is commonly separated from the sugar maple by the darker color and by the narrower and shallower furrows of the bark, but these characters will not always separate the two species. Hence, when buying black maple trees from a nurseryman you may receive the sugar maple. Those who distinguish the two species agree that the black maple is the more desirable tree for shade tree planting. The black and sugar maple are the two most desirable trees for shade tree planting in Indiana. They are long lived, have a very desirable form, beautiful foliage, a long leaf period, and are quite free from disease and insect injury.

5. Acer sáccharum Marshall. Sugar Maple. Sugar Tree. Hard Maple. Rock Maple. Plate 115. Usually large, tall trees. The bark of small trees is smooth or rough, becoming fissured on old trees, tight or on very old trees sometimes the ridges loosen on one edge and turn outward. The leaves are extremely variable on different trees, and frequently show a wide variation on the same tree, as to form and in the presence or absence of hairs on the petioles and on the under surface of the leaves. In our area all of the forms which have the majority of the leaves longer than wide or about as wide as long, may be considered as falling within the type. The average sized leaves are 6-12 cm. long, 3-5 lobed, more or less cordate at the base, generally with a broad sinus, sometimes truncate or slightly wedge-shape, sinuses generally wide-angled and rounded at the base, sometimes acute, hairy beneath when young, becoming smooth at maturity except for a few hairs along the veins or in the main axils of the veins, or sometimes remaining more or less pubescent over the whole under surface, more or less glaucous beneath; flowers appear in April or May, on hairy pedicels 3-7 cm. long, the staminate and pistillate in clusters on the same or different trees; fruit ripening in autumn, samaras glabrous and usually 2-4 cm. long.

Distribution.—Newfoundland to Georgia, west to Manitoba and south to Texas. A frequent to a very common tree in all parts of Indiana. It is confined to rich uplands, or along streams in well drained alluvial soil. Throughout our area it is constantly associated with the beech. It is absent in the "flats" of the southeastern part of the State, and on the crest of the ridges of the "knob" area of Indiana, but it is a frequent or common tree on the lower slopes of the spurs of the "knobs."

Remarks.—The under surface of the leaves of the sugar maple in the northern part of its range are green, while those of the southern part of its range are quite glaucous beneath. To distinguish these two intergrading forms the southern form has been called Acer saccharum var. glaucum Sargent[61]. All of the trees seen in Indiana have leaves more or less glaucous beneath. This character, however, is not always evident in dried specimens. The writer prefers not to apply the varietal name to the forms of our area. The sugar maple always has been and will continue to be one of the most important trees of the State. In its mass distribution in Indiana it ranks not less than third. In the quality and uses of its wood it is equalled or exceeded only by the oak, ash and hickory. When compared with white oak it is a little lighter but thirty per cent stronger and fifty-three per cent stiffer. The greatest amount of the annual cut of maple is worked into flooring which is shipped to all parts of the world. It is much used in the manufacture of furniture and ranks third in use for veneer and hard wood distillation, and as a fuel wood is excelled only by hickory. Since pioneer times, the sap of this tree has been made into sirup and sugar and their manufacture now forms a valuable industry. On an average it takes 3 to 4 gallons of sap to make a pound of sugar, and an average sized tree will annually yield about 3 to 4 pounds of sugar.

The sugar maple on account of its slow growth has not been used much in reforestation. It is very tolerant of shade, can adapt itself to almost all kinds of soils, thrives either in a pure or mixed stand, and is practically free from injury of insects and diseases. It has, however, been extensively used as a shade tree. For this purpose it is scarcely excelled by any other tree. When grown in the open it almost invariably assumes a symmetrical oval form, and the autumnal coloration of its foliage is rarely surpassed by any of our trees. Where a large tree is desired for street or ornamental planting the sugar maple can safely be recommended.

5a. Acer saccharum variety Rugélii (Pax) Rehder. This variety of the sugar maple has leaves much wider than long, smaller and 3-lobed. The lobes are long acuminate and usually entire, sometimes the lower lobe has a small lobe near the base. This variety is included in our flora on the authority of C. S. Sargent who has given this name to specimens from Indiana in the writer's herbarium. The specimens so named are from the southern part of the State. While there is a wide range of difference in the shape of the leaves of the typical 5-lobed Acer saccharum and its variety Rugelii, all intermediate forms can be easily found. The leaves of a tree will vary most on those trees whose average shaped leaves are farthest from the typical form.

5b. Acer saccharum variety Schnéckii Rehder. This variety in its extreme form is well marked by having the petioles and under surface of the leaves densely covered with hairs. The variety is characterized by having a "fulvous pubescence," but the 18 specimens at hand show the color of the pubescence on both young and mature specimens to range from white to fulvous. The leaves of all specimens at hand are 5-lobed and show a variation of leaves with petioles and under surface of leaves densely pubescent to those with petioles glabrous and with densely pubescent under surface. The habitat is that of a dry soil and associated with beech. It has been found in Gibson, Martin, Perry, Posey and Vanderburgh counties.

1. Æsculus glàbra Willdenow. Buckeye. Plate 116. Medium to large sized trees[62]; bark of old trees fissured, not tight; branchlets robust; twigs at first more or less pubescent, remaining more or less hairy until maturity; leaves large, 5-foliate, rarely 6 or 7 foliate, petioles more or less pubescent; leaflets sessile or on very short stalks, ovate-oblong, oval-oblong, or obovate, about 1 dm. long, acuminate, narrowed to a wedge-shaped base, more or less pubescent beneath until maturity, especially along the principal veins, margins irregularly serrate except near the base; flowers generally appear in May when the leaves are almost full size, but in the southern part of the State the flowers sometimes appear the last of March, flower clusters 1-1.5 dm. long, the whole inflorescence usually densely covered with white hairs, flowers pale-greenish yellow; fruit a globular spiny capsule, generally 3-6 cm. in diameter, which usually contains 1-3 large glossy chocolate-colored nuts.

The pubescence on the petioles, leaflets and inflorescence is generally white, but often with it are reddish and longer hairs which are scattered among the other hairs, except in the articulations of the flowers, pedicels and leaflets, where they appear in tufts.

Distribution.—Pennsylvania south to Alabama, west to Iowa and south to the Indian Territory. Found in all parts of Indiana. It is usually associated with beech, sugar maple and linn. On account of the poisonous character of its fruit, land owners have almost exterminated it.

From the data at hand it appears that the buckeye was a rare tree in the northern tier of counties. However, as soon as the basin of the Wabash is reached it becomes a frequent to a common tree where beech, sugar maple, and linn are found. In all of our area it prefers a rich moist soil, except in the southern counties it may be found even on the bluffs of streams with the species just named. In the lower Wabash Valley especially in Posey County it was a rare tree, or entirely absent.

Remarks.—In our area the buckeye is the very first tree to put out its leaves. On this account in early Spring it can be easily distinguished in the forest. This character together with its large clusters of flowers which appear early are features which recommend it for shade tree and ornamental planting. The tree has now become so rare in Indiana as to have no economic importance.

2. Æsculus octándra Marshall. Buckeye. Sweet Buckeye. Plate 117. Medium to large sized trees with smooth bark which on old trees becomes more or less scaly. This tree closely resembles the preceding from which it can be easily distinguished by the following characters. Its smoother and lighter colored bark; by the entire under surface of the leaves remaining permanently pubescent; the hairs more or less fulvous; by the included anthers; and by its smooth capsule.

Distribution.—Western Pennsylvania, westward along the Ohio to Iowa, south to Georgia and west to Louisiana and Texas. In Indiana it is confined to a few counties along the Ohio River. The records of McCaslin for Jay and Phinney for Delaware counties are doubtless errors in determination. The writer has diligently tried to extend the range of this species in Indiana and has found it only in Dearborn, Jefferson, Clark and Crawford Counties, and in no place more than a mile from the Ohio River. No doubt under favorable situations it found its way to a greater distance from the River. On account of the poisonous character of its fruit, it has been almost exterminated, and only along the precipitous bluffs of the Ohio River are trees yet to be found. Doubtless its exact range in our area can never be determined. Dr. Drake[63] minutely described this species and remarks: "This species delights in rich hills, and is seldom seen far from the Ohio River. It frequently arrives at the height of 100 feet and the diameter of four feet."

Remarks.—The wood is soft, white and resembles the sap wood of the tulip tree for which wood it is commonly sold. Too rare in Indiana to be of economic importance. Young[64] reported a purple flowered form of buckeye from Jefferson County, but since no specimen was preserved and the size of the plant is not given, it will not be considered here. The form was reported as rare under the name of Æsculus flava var. purpurascens.

1. Tilia glàbra Ventenat (Tilia americana Linnæus of authors). Linn. Basswood. Plate 118. Medium to large sized trees with deeply furrowed bark, much resembling that of white ash or black walnut; twigs when chewed somewhat mucilaginous, usually somewhat zigzag; leaves on petioles 2-6 cm. long, blades ovate to nearly orbicular, 5-15 cm. long, short or long acuminate at the apex, margins more or less coarsely or finely serrate with teeth attenuate and ending in a gland, dark green and smooth above, a lighter green and generally smooth beneath at maturity except tufts of hairs in the axils of the principal veins, or sometimes with a scanty pubescence of simple or stellate hairs beneath; flowers appear in June or July, when the leaves are almost mature; bracts of the peduncles very variable, generally about 8-10 cm. long, rounded, or tapering at the base, obtuse or rounded at the apex, smooth both above and beneath at maturity; peduncles from very short up to 6 cm. in length; pedicels of flowers variable in length on the same and on different trees, generally about one cm. long; styles pubescent near the base on all of the specimens at hand; fruit woolly, globose or somewhat ellipsoidal, generally about 6 mm. in diameter.

Distribution.—New Brunswick to Manitoba, south to Georgia and west to Texas. More or less frequent to common in rich moist soil in all parts of Indiana. It is the most frequent and common in the lake area of the State but was almost as frequent and common throughout the central part of the State until the hilly area is reached where its habitat disappears for the greater part. In the hill area it is confined to the basins of streams, although sometimes found on the high rocky bluffs of streams. Rare or absent in the flats. In most of its area it is associated with white ash, slippery elm, beech, maple, shellbark hickory, etc.

Remarks.—Wood soft, light, straight and close-grained, white and seasons well. On account of its softness and lightness it has always been a favorite wood where these two factors were important considerations. Is practically odorless, hence, is a desirable wood to contain food products. Its principal uses are lumber, heading, excelsior and veneer. The supply of this species in Indiana is now practically exhausted.

In Indiana this species is commonly called linn, and only in a few counties near the Michigan line is it known as basswood. The name basswood is a corruption of the name bastwood, meaning the inner tough and fibrous part of the bark, which was used by pioneers for tying shocks of corn, and other cordage purposes. However, Dr. Schneck gives the name whittle-wood as one of its common names; and in some localities it is called bee tree, because bees find its flowers rich in honey.

Linn is adapted to a rich moist soil, transplants fairly well, and grows rapidly. It has been used to some extent as an ornamental and shade tree, but its use as a street shade tree is no longer recommended because it is not adapted to city conditions, and is killed by the scale. It could, however, be recommended as an integral part of a windbreak, or woodlot where the land owner has an apiary.

2. Tilia heterophylla Ventenat. Linn. White Basswood. Plate 119. Usually large trees; bark similar to the preceding but lighter in color; twigs similar to the preceding species; leaves on petioles 2-8 cm. long, blades ovate to nearly orbicular, generally 7-15 cm. long, generally oblique at the base, oblique-truncate or cordate at the base, abruptly short or long acuminate at the apex, margins serrate with teeth attenuate and ending in a gland, at maturity smooth and a dark yellow-green above, the under surface generally densely covered with a silvery or gray tomentum, however, on some specimens the pubescence is thin and appears as a stellate pubescence, the tufts of hairs in the principal axils of the veins are reddish brown, in addition to the pubescence reddish glands are often found on the veins beneath; flowers appear in June or July when the leaves are almost mature; bracts very variable. 4-15 cm. long, generally on short peduncles, rounded or wedge-shape at the base, generally rounded at the apex, sometimes merely obtuse, glabrous both above and below, or more or less densely pubescent beneath and generally sparingly pubescent above; pedicels of flowers variable in length, usually about 1 cm. long; styles of flowers pubescent at the base; fruit globose or somewhat ellipsoidal generally 6-8 mm. in diameter.

Distribution.—This species as understood by Sargent ranges from West Virginia to Indiana and south to Florida and west to Alabama. In Indiana it is confined to counties near the Ohio River. Specimens are in the writer's herbarium from Dearborn, Ripley, Switzerland, Jefferson, Clark, Harrison, Crawford, Perry, southeastern Dubois and east Spencer Counties. Practically in all of its range in Indiana it is found on the tops of high bluffs along streams or on the slopes of deep ravines. It is an infrequent to a common tree where found. In general in the counties just mentioned it supplants the other species of Tilia. It was reported from Wayne County by Phinney, and Schneck says a single tree was found near the mouth of White River. The last named tree may be Tilia neglecta which is said to be found just west in Illinois.

Remarks.—Wood and uses similar to that of the preceding species. In Indiana the species are not commercially separated.

A satisfactory division of the species of Tilia of the United States has long been a puzzle. C. S. Sargent[65] has recently published his studies of the species and credits Indiana with two species and one variety. His range of Tilia neglecta might include a part of Indiana, and it may be that the pubescent forms of Tilia glabra in our area should be referred to that species. Specimens No. 28043 and 28047 in the writer's herbarium collected from trees on the high bluff of Graham Creek in Jennings County, Sargent refers to Tilia heterophylla variety Michauxii Sargent. While Sargent's key to Tilia quite distinctly separates the species and varieties, yet when specimens are collected from an area where the species overlap and seem to intergrade, the task of referring a specimen to the proper species or variety is not an easy one. In fact the writer acknowledges his inability to satisfactorily classify our forms of Tilia, and the present arrangement should be accepted as provisional.

Nyssa sylvática Marshall. Gum. Black Gum. Sour Gum. Yellow Gum. Pepperidge. Plate 120. Medium to large sized trees; bark on old trees deeply and irregularly furrowed, the ridges broken up into small lengths; twigs at first pubescent, becoming glabrous; leaves oval-obovate or oblong, blades 5-12 cm. long on petioles 0.5-2 cm. long, rather abruptly acuminate at apex, narrowed at the base, sometimes rounded, margins entire, petioles and both surfaces pubescent when they unfold, becoming glabrous above and glabrous or nearly so beneath at maturity; flowers appear in May or June, the staminate in clusters, numerous, small greenish-white, the pistillate 2-8 or solitary; fruit ripens in autumn, a fleshy drupe, 1-3 of a cluster ripening on a pedicel 2-6 cm. long, ovoid, usually 10-12 mm. long, blue-black, sour and astringent; stone generally cylindric and tapering at each end and with 10-12 indistinct ribs.

Distribution.—Maine, southern Ontario, southern Michigan, southeastern Wisconsin[66] to Missouri and south to the Gulf. Found throughout Indiana and no doubt was a native of practically every county. It is an infrequent to a very rare tree in the northern half of the State, becoming a common tree in certain parts of the southern counties. In the northern part of the State it is usually found on dry ground associated with the oaks, although it is also found with sugar maple and beech.

Remarks.—Wood heavy, soft, very difficult to split. Woodsmen always speak of two kinds of black gum. There is one form which splits easily which is designated as "yellow gum." This distinction has not been substantiated. The uses of gum are many. The quality of not splitting makes many uses for it. The greater amount of gum is used as rough stuff. In the manufactures it is used for mine rollers, heading, boxes, hatter's blocks, water pipes, firearms, wooden ware, musical instruments, etc.

The distinctive habit of growth of the black gum together with the gorgeous coloring of the autumnal foliage recommend this species for ornamental planting. It has an upright habit of growth, although the trunk is more or less crooked. The crown when grown in the open is usually pyramidal, composed of horizontal crooked branches.

Cornus flórida Linnæus. Dogwood. Flowering Dogwood. Plate 121. Usually a small tree[67] 1-2 dm. in diameter; bark deeply fissured, the ridges divided into short oblong, pieces; branchlets slender, in winter condition turning up at the tips; twigs green and smooth or nearly so from the first; leaves oval or slightly obovate, blades generally 5-12 cm. long on petioles about 1 cm. long, generally abruptly taper-pointed at apex, gradually narrowed and generally oblique at the base, margins thickened and entire, or very slightly crenulate, appressed pubescent both above and beneath, light green above and a grayish-green beneath; flowering heads surrounded by an involucre of 4 large white or pinkish bracts; the mature bracts are obovate, 2-4 cm. long, notched at the apex, appear before the leaves in April or May; flowers are in a head, numerous, small and greenish, opening usually about the middle of May as the leaves appear or even when the leaves are one-third grown; fruit ripens in September or October, an ovoid red drupe about 1 cm. long, usually about 3-5 flowers of a head mature fruit; stone elliptic and pointed at each end.

Distribution.—Southern Maine, southern Ontario, southern Michigan, to Missouri and south to Florida and west to Texas. Found in all parts of Indiana. Frequent to very common in all beech-sugar maple woods of the State. It is very rare or absent in the prairie area of the northwest part of the State, although it has been found in upland woods in all of the counties bordering Lake Michigan. It is also a frequent or more common tree in most parts of the State associated with white oak, or in the southern part of the State with black and white oak. It prefers a dry habitat, and is rarely found in wet situations.

Remarks.—Wood hard, heavy, strong, close-grained and takes a high polish. The Indians made a scarlet dye from the roots. It was used much by the pioneers for wedges, mallets and handles for tools. The trees are so small that they do not produce much wood. The present supply is used principally for shuttles, golfheads, brush blocks, engraver's blocks, etc.

The mature fruit is much relished by squirrels and birds.

The tree is quite conspicuous in the flowering season, and when the fruit is maturing. These features recommend it for ornamental planting, and it is used to some extent. The tree has a flat crown, and is quite shade enduring. It is very difficult to transplant, and when the tree is transplanted, if possible, some earth taken from under a live dogwood tree, should be used to fill in the hole where it is planted.

Oxydéndrum arbòreum (Linnæus) DeCandolle. Sour Wood. Sorrel Tree. Plate 122. Small trees with a gray and deeply fissured bark, much resembling that of a young sweet gum tree; twigs and branchlets greenish and smooth; leaves alternate, on petioles about a cm. long, oblong-oval, generally 10-15 cm. long, narrowed at the base, acute or acuminate at the apex, margins entire toward the base or sometimes all over, usually about three-fourths is irregularly serrate with very short incurved teeth, glabrous above and beneath except a puberulence on the midrib and sometimes on the petiole to which an occasional prickle is added beneath; flowers appear in June when the leaves are full grown, in large panicles at the end of the year's growth, white, the whole inflorescence covered with a short gray pubescence; fruit a capsule about 0.5 cm. long on an erect and recurved pedicel of about the same length, maturing in autumn.

Distribution.—A tree of the elevated regions of the area from southeastern Pennsylvania to Florida and west to southern Indiana and south to Louisiana. In Indiana it is definitely known to occur only in Perry County at the base of a beech spur of the Van Buren Ridge about 7 miles southeast of Cannelton. Here it is a common tree over an area of an acre or two. The largest tree measured was about 1.5 dm. in diameter and 12 meters high. Here it is associated with beech, sugar maple, dogwood, sassafras, etc. When coppiced it grows long slender shoots which the boys of the pioneers used for arrows. A pioneer who lived near this colony of trees is the author of this use of the wood and he called the tree "arrow wood."

Diospyros virginiàna Linnæus. Persimmon. Plate 123. Small or medium sized trees with deeply and irregularly fissured bark, the ridges broken up into short lengths; twigs pubescent; leaves alternate, oval, oblong-oval or ovate, generally 8-15 cm. long and 3-7 cm. wide, narrowed, rounded or cordate at the base, short pointed at the apex, margin entire but ciliate, slightly pubescent above when young, becoming glabrous on age, more or less pubescent beneath, sometimes glabrous except the midrib and margin; flowers appear in May or June on the year's growth when the leaves are about half grown, greenish yellow, the staminate on one tree and the pistillate on another; fruit ripens in August, September or October, depressed-globose or oblong in shape, 2-3 cm. in diameter, generally with 1-4 very hard flat seed.

Distribution.—Connecticut to Iowa and south to the Gulf. In Indiana it is confined to the south half of the State. We have no record of wild trees being found north of Indianapolis, except Prof. Stanley Coulter reports three trees growing in Tippecanoe County in situations such as to indicate that they are native. It is doubtful if it was ever more than a frequent tree in the original forest. In some of the hill counties of the south central part of the State, it has become a common tree in clearings and abandoned fields. It grows long surface roots from which numerous suckers grow which form the "persimmon thickets." It seems to thrive in the poorest and hardest of soils. However, it reaches its greatest size in the alluvial bottoms of the Lower Wabash Valley. Here large and tall trees have been observed on the low border of sloughs, associated with such water-loving plants as water-locust, button-bush, swell-butt ash, etc. It thrives equally well on the high sandy ridges of Knox and Sullivan Counties.

Remarks.—The fruit is edible and the horticultural possibilities of this tree have never received the attention they deserve. The opinion is current that the fruit does not ripen and is not edible until it is subjected to a frost. This is an error. The best and largest fruit I have ever eaten ripened without a frost. A large native tree on the Forest Reserve in Clark County ripens its fruit in August, which is of an excellent quality and usually has only one, and rarely more than three seeds. The fruit of this tree is of the oblong type. The fruit varies much in size, time of ripening and quality. Some is scarcely edible. Some of the native trees bear fruit when they are not over eight feet tall, some are usually prolific bearers while others bear sparingly. For this reason if one wishes to grow persimmon trees it is best to buy grafted trees from some reliable nurseryman. The tree is hardy throughout Indiana and while it is a very slow growing tree, it can nevertheless be recommended for ornamental and roadside tree planting. It is to be noted that cattle will not browse persimmon, and that hogs greedily eat the ripe fruit. The fruit of many trees does not fall until early winter, and such trees are a granary for several kind of animals of the forest.

The wood is hard, heavy, strong and close-grained. Practically the whole output of persimmon lumber is used in making shuttles. In Indiana the tree is too rare to furnish much lumber.

1. Fraxinus americàna Linnæus. White Ash. Gray Ash. Plate 124. Large trees with deeply furrowed bark; twigs smooth, greenish gray and often covered with a bloom; leaves generally 2-3.5 dm. long, rachis smooth; leaflets 5-9, usually 7, generally 5-14 cm. long, on stalks generally 0.3-1 cm. long, the terminal one on a stalk 2-4 times as long, leaflets ovate to narrow-oblong, narrowed, rounded or oblique at base, short or long acuminate at apex, sometimes merely acute, margins entire or irregularly serrate, usually not serrated to the base, teeth short, dark green and smooth above, glaucous beneath, sometimes almost green beneath about Lake Michigan and in the northern tier of counties, usually pubescent beneath along the midrib and along the veins, sometimes glabrous; calyx persistent on the fruit, about 1 mm. long; fruit ripens in September and October, linear, 3-4.5 cm. long, variable in size and shape, body of samara cylindrical, somewhat narrower than the wing and usually 1/3-1/4 the length of the samara, each face of the body usually striated longitudinally with about 8 faint lines; wing terminal, generally about 0.5 cm. wide, pointed or notched at apex.

Distribution.—Nova Scotia to Minnesota and south to the Gulf. Frequent to common in all parts of Indiana. It is the most abundant in the northern two-thirds of the State, where it is associated principally with beech, sugar maple, linn, slippery elm and red oak. In the hilly part of the State it is found principally near water courses and in ravines, and rarely on the white and black oak ridges. It is rarely found in the low "flats" of the southeast part of the State, or in the shingle oak bottoms along the Patoka River.

Remarks.—The foliage of the white ash is quite variable in the texture of the leaflets. Leaflets on some trees are quite thin while those of other trees are thick and leathery, and no doubt would be classed by Sargent as variety subcoriacea[68].
